How they compare
France currently reports 10.6% against 10.5% in Thailand, a difference of 0.1%.
The two have swapped places 2 times across 11 shared years of data; in 1960 it was France ahead.
France ranks 45th and Thailand ranks 47th of 144 countries.
France has averaged higher in every one of the 6 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| France | Thailand |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1960s | 1.7% | 0.4% | 1.3% | France |
| 1970s | 2.7% | 1.0% | 1.6% | France |
| 1980s | 4.3% | 3.2% | 1.1% | France |
| 1990s | 6.5% | 4.4% | 2.1% | France |
| 2000s | 8.6% | 6.8% | 1.8% | France |
| 2010s | 10.6% | 10.5% | 0.1% | France |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
